Are Potato Chips Good For Dogs?

Potato chips are a popular snack food that many people enjoy. But can dogs eat them too? The answer is no – potato chips are not good for dogs. They are high in fat and sodium and can cause serious health problems if consumed in large amounts.

Potato chips are thin slices of potatoes that have been fried in oil and salted. They are usually served as a snack food, but can also be used as an ingredient in other dishes. Potato chips can come in a variety of flavors, from plain to barbeque, and can be found in most grocery stores.

Potato chips are not good for dogs and should not be fed to them. Potato chips are high in fat, sodium, and calories, which can lead to weight gain, heart disease, and other health problems. Additionally, the oils used to fry potato chips can be toxic to dogs and can cause digestive problems.

The high fat and sodium content of potato chips can cause serious health problems in dogs. The high fat content can lead to obesity, which can increase the risk of heart disease and other health problems. The high sodium content can also cause an electrolyte imbalance, which can lead to dehydration and other serious health issues.

There are many healthier alternatives to potato chips for dogs. Some healthy snacks for dogs include: carrots, apples, zucchini, green beans, and sweet potatoes. Additionally, there are many commercial dog treats that are made specifically for dogs. These treats should be given in moderation, as they can also be high in fat and sodium.
